When was the song When Irish Eyes Are Smiling written?
When Irish Eyes Are Smiling
“When Irish Eyes Are Smiling “ | |
---|---|
Song | |
Published | 1912 |
Songwriter(s) | Lyricists:Chauncey Olcott, George Graff, Jr. Composer: Ernest Ball |
What does a genuine smile look like?
Here are a few tips to determining if a smile is sincere or not: Watch for eye movements: Real smiles cause the eyes to move. It is fake if the rest of the person’s face stays still while they are smiling. Watch for bottom teeth: When a person has a genuine smile, they are less likely to expose the bottom row of teeth.
What makes an attractive smile?
Incisal edge: Your two front teeth and their symmetry make up the incisal edge. The more symmetrical they are, the more attractive the smile. Teeth leaning backward or forward can make a smile less attractive. Spacing: The space between each tooth in the mouth should be equal and touch slightly.
What is Bunny smile?
Bunny smiles are the fine lines that appear when you scrunch your nose or squint your eyes often, and is essentially the result of overusing specific facial muscles. These creases are often genetic; however, they can be exacerbated due to ageing.
